Types of Driver’s License

If you plan to drive in Ghana, you need to have a valid driver’s license issued by the Driver and Vehicle Licensing Authority (DVLA). In this article, we will take a closer look at the various types of driver’s licenses issued by the DVLA in Ghana.

Qualification for A Driver’s License in Ghana

Before applying for a driver’s license, there are certain requirements you must meet. These include:

You must be over 18 years

You must have at least a Basic Education Certificate Examination (BECE) or be able to read and write

You must have a VISA photograph

You must have undergone a maximum of 48 hours of training from a DVLA certified driving school

Types of Driver’s License in Ghana

Currently, there are six types of driver’s licenses issued by the DVLA in Ghana. The type of license you will be issued with depends on the type of vehicle you want to drive. These include:

Type A – Motorcycles

Type B – Minibusses, Cross-country vehicles, and Pickups

Type C – Buses and Medium Goods Carrying Vehicles

Type D – Buses, Coaches, and Heavy Goods Vehicles

Type E – Agricultural, Earth-moving, and Industrial Equipment

Type F – All vehicles exceeding 35000kgs

Meaning of Each Type of Driver’s License

Type A – This type of license is issued to drivers of wheel vehicles without gearboxes, such as motorcycles. It is also issued to dispatch and delivery riders who use motorcycles.

Type B – Drivers of minibusses, cross-country vehicles, pickups, and other commercial vehicles with a seating capacity of up to 15 passengers fall under this category.

Type C – This type of license is for drivers of buses and medium goods carrying vehicles, with a seating capacity of up to 45 passengers and a gross weight of 10000kgs or below.

Type D – Drivers of buses, coaches, and heavy goods vehicles with a seating capacity of up to 65 passengers and a maximum load of 350000kgs are issued with this type of license.

Type E – This license is for drivers of heavy agricultural vehicles such as graders, trucks, loaders, rollers, forklifts, and other industrial equipment.

Type F – This license is for drivers of all vehicles exceeding 35000kgs, including articulators and all types of rigid vehicles.

How Can a Non-Ghanaian Citizen Apply for a Ghanaian Driver’s License?

Non-Ghanaian citizens can apply for a Ghanaian driver’s license. However, they must have a valid driver’s license from their home country and follow all the necessary steps to obtain a Ghanaian driver’s license.

 

Conclusion

It is essential to know the correct type of driver’s license you need to operate a particular vehicle in Ghana. Using a license that does not match the type of vehicle you are driving is a crime and is punishable by law. Therefore, it is essential to follow the guidelines provided by the DVLA and obtain the correct driver’s license for your vehicle.
